Tucked away on Kingswell Ave, off bustling Vermont Ave, in the (amazing) neighborhood of Los Feliz, you will find a tiny print shop, proudly reminding everyone it was once Walt Disney’s First Studio in LA. There are many photos and newspaper clippings around the small room of this business detailing the story of its walls. Walt Disney started his career there from 1923 until 1926, when he moved to a larger building. Now you can admire a piece of history and get some errands done at the same time – this place offers general printing jobs (copies, lamination, etc), plus notarization and even has mailboxes for rent. Imagine receiving mail at the first Disney studio!

To add to your trip, I suggest taking a stroll around the Los Feliz neighborhood. Not only you will find great street art, just around the corner on Lyman Pl (between Prospect and Hollywood) there are a series of charming apartment buildings named after old screen legends that simply must be seen. And if you walk east on Franklin Ave, you will encounter the most peculiar (yet beautiful) small bridge in LA, a favorite of mine, the Shakespeare Bridge.
